conf文件夹下没有hive-site.xml 那我们就创建这个配置文件好了 首先在hive文件夹下建个数据仓库文件用来放hive建的数据库和表
mkdir warehouse
vi hive-site.xml
<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="configuration.xsl"?>
<configuration>
<property>
<name>hive.metastore.warehouse.dir</name>
<value>/opt/soft/hive110/warehouse</value>
<!-- 注意这里写刚刚新创文件的路径 -->
</property>
<property>
<name>hive.metastore.local</name>
<value>true</value>
</property>
<property>
<name>javax.jdo.option.ConnectionURL</name>
<value>jdbc:mysql://192.168.56.101:3306/hive?createDatabaseIfNotExist=true</value>
<!-- 这里自己搓自己的mysql的ip地址 -->
</property>
<property>
<name>javax.jdo.option.ConnectionDriverName</name>
<value>com.mysql.jdbc.Driver</value>
</property>
<property>
<name>javax.jdo.option.ConnectionUserName</name>
<value>root</value>
</property>
<property>
<name>javax.jdo.option.ConnectionPassword</name>
<value>ok</value>
<!-- 这里搓自己的mysql账号和密码 -->
</property>
</configuration>
首先查看hive的路径
pwd
/opt/soft/hive110
开始配置hive的运行环境```
vi /etc/profile
export HIVE_HOME=/opt/module/hive
export PATH=$PATH:$HIVE_HOME/bin
激活配置文件
source /etc/profile
然后在hive/lib目录下 通过xftp上传mysql-connector-java-5.1.38 jar包
运行hive